Termination of Business Relationship Sample Clauses

Termination of Business Relationship. If the Optionee's Business Relationship with the Company and all Related Corporations is terminated, other than by reason of death, disability or dissolution as defined in Section 5, no further installments of this option shall become exercisable, and this option shall terminate (and may no longer be exercised) after the passage of 90 days from the date the Business Relationship ceases, but in no event later than the scheduled expiration date. In such a case, the Optionee's only rights hereunder shall be those which are properly exercised before the termination of this option.

Termination of Business Relationship. For purposes hereof, a Business Relationship shall not be considered as having terminated during any military leave, sick leave, or other leave of absence if approved in writing by the Company and if such written approval, or applicable law, contractually obligates the Company to continue the Business Relationship of the Recipient after the approved period of absence (an “Approved Leave of Absence”). In the event of an Approved Leave of Absence, vesting of RSUs shall be suspended (and all subsequent vesting dates shall be postponed by the length of the period of the Approved Leave of Absence) unless otherwise provided in the Company’s written approval of the leave of absence that specifically refers to this Agreement. For purposes hereof, a Business Relationship shall include a consulting arrangement between the Recipient and the Company that immediately follows termination of employment, but only if so stated in a written consulting agreement executed by the Company that specifically refers to this Agreement.

Termination of Business Relationship. If the Grantee ceases to maintain a Business Relationship with the Company for any reason (including death or disability) prior to the satisfaction of the vesting conditions set forth in Section 2 above, any Restricted Stock Units that have not vested as of such date shall automatically and without notice terminate and be forfeited, and neither the Grantee nor any of his or her successors, heirs, assigns, or personal representatives will thereafter have any further rights or interests in such unvested Restricted Stock Units.
Termination of Business Relationship. If the Participant’s Business Relationship is terminated for any reason, the shares of Restricted Stock that were not vested on the date of such termination will be forfeited. The shares of Restricted Stock that are forfeited will be cancelled and returned to the Company. For purposes hereof, a Business Relationship shall not be considered as having terminated during any leave of absence if such leave of absence has been approved in writing by the Company; in the event of such leave of absence, vesting of the Restricted Stock shall be suspended (and the period of the leave of absence shall be added to all vesting dates) unless otherwise determined by the Company. The vesting of the Restricted Stock shall not be affected by any change in the type of Business Relationship the Participant has within or among the Company and its Subsidiaries or Affiliates so long as the Participant continuously maintains a Business Relationship.
Termination of Business Relationship. (a) If the Grantee’s Business Relationship terminates for any reason (including death or disability) prior to the satisfaction of the vesting conditions set forth in Section 2 above, any Restricted Stock Units that have not vested as of such date shall automatically and without notice terminate and be forfeited, and neither the Grantee nor any of his or her successors, heirs, assigns, or personal representatives will thereafter have any further rights or interests in such unvested Restricted Stock Units. Notwithstanding the foregoing, under certain circumstances set forth in the Employment Agreement dated as of [ ] by and between the Company and the Grantee (the “Employment Agreement”), and subject to compliance by the Grantee with the requirements of the Employment Agreement related to such circumstances, the vesting of unvested Restricted Stock Units may be accelerated as provided in and subject to the terms of the Employment Agreement.
Termination of Business Relationship. If the Optionee ceases to maintain a Business Relationship with the Company (or any affiliated corporation) for any reason other than death or disability, termination without Cause or termination due to a change in control of the Company, no further installments of this Option shall become exercisable and this Option shall terminate 90 days after the date the Business Relationship ceases, but in no event later than the scheduled expiration date. In such a case, the Optionee's only rights to exercise options hereunder shall be those which are properly exercisable before the termination of this Option, and the Optionee may exercise this Option for the number of Option Shares which have vested and become exercisable prior to the date of termination.

Termination of Business Relationship. (a) The option hereby granted shall terminate and be of no force or effect in the event the Optionee ceases to serve as an employee, consultant, officer or director of the Corporation or any subsidiary of the Corporation (such service is described herein as maintaining or being involved in a "Business Relationship with the Corporation") for any reason, provided however, that in the event of the termination of the Optionee's employment such option may be exercised (to the extent exercisable by the Optionee at the date of such termination) at any time within three (3) months after the date of such termination, but in any event not later than five (5) years from the date hereof and provided further, however, that if the termination of the Optionee's Business Relationship with the Corporation shall result from the Optionee's death, such option may be exercised (to the extent exercisable by the Optionee at the date of his death) by the Optionee's personal representative or by the person or persons to whom such option shall have been transferred by will or by the laws of descent and distribution, at any time within three (3) months after the date of the Optionee's death but in any event not later than five (5) years from the date hereof.
Termination of Business Relationship. Except as otherwise provided in this paragraph, the Option shall terminate and be canceled on the first to occur of the expiration date of this Option as set forth in paragraph 3 hereof or the date which is three (3) months following the date on which the Optionee ceases to be an employee, director or independent contractor of the Corporation or one or more of its subsidiaries (the “Business Relationship”). The Option shall be exercisable during such three month period to the extent it was exercisable on the date of such termination. In the event that the Business Relationship shall be terminated on account of the Optionee's death or permanent disability (as such term is defined in Section 22(e)(3) of the Code), the Option may be exercised by the Optionee or, by his heirs, legatees, or legal representatives, as the case may be, during its specified term prior to one (1) year after the date of death or permanent disability, but in any event not later than ten (10) years from the date hereof, with respect to such number of shares as were exercisable on the date of death or the date of such permanent disability, in each case, plus such number of shares as to which the Option would have become exercisable during such following one (1) year period but for such termination on account of death or permanent disability. So long as the Business Relationship shall continue, the Option shall not be affected by any change of duties or position. Nothing in this Option Agreement shall confer upon the Optionee any right to continue the Business Relationship or interfere in any way with the right of the Corporation or any such subsidiary to terminate the Business Relationship at any time.
Termination of Business Relationship. The Bank or the client may terminate the business relationship at any time and at either’s own discretion. The Bank may in particular cancel credit facilities at any time and demand repayment of debts without notice.
